I've read up on S630.  It really serves no useful purpose.  No
private right of action, so it relies on the slow, lazy,
bureaucratic machine to take any action.

Yes, it is a bad law.  Worse than having no law at all because
it will create a feeling of legitimacy about spam.  It's amazing
just how out of touch with reality the politicians are when it
comes to issues surrounding technology.
